为什么WordPress更改固定链接后会无法打开?

在WordPress中设置和管理固定链接是提高SEO和用户体验的重要步骤。固定链接,即永久链接结构,帮助搜索引擎更好地理解和索引网站内容。然而,用户在修改WordPress的固定链接设置后,有时可能会遇到无法打开页面的问题。这里,我们将探讨可能导致这一问题的几个原因,并提供相应的解决方案。

一、重新生成固定链接

当您更改固定链接结构后,必须在WordPress后台重新生成这些链接以确保更改生效。操作方法是:在后台依次点击“设置”>“固定链接”,然后点击“保存更改”。这一操作将会更新所有文章和页面的URL结构。完成后,尝试访问一些文章链接以确认问题是否已解决。

二、刷新.htaccess文件

固定链接的更改可能需要更新网站根目录下的.htaccess文件,这个文件控制了WordPress网站的重写规则。同样,在“设置”>“固定链接”页面点击“保存更改”,WordPress会尝试自动更新.htaccess文件。如果服务器上不存在.htaccess文件,或文件不可写,您可能需要手动创建或修改这个文件。此外,确保您的服务器配置允许使用mod_rewrite规则。

三、检查插件中是否有冲突

有些WordPress插件可能会与固定链接设置产生冲突,特别是那些影响URL结构或缓存机制的插件。为了诊断是否为插件冲突导致的问题,可以尝试暂时禁用所有插件,然后逐一重新激活,每次激活后检查问题是否复现,以便找出具体冲突的插件。

四、确保文章和页面都存在

如果您尝试访问的文章或页面已被删除,但固定链接设置未更新,那么当访问这些链接时就会显示为无法访问。确保所有链接指向的内容都是存在且状态为“已发布”的。如果必要,您可以重新保存已更改的文章或页面,以更新其链接。

写在最后,遇到无法打开的链接问题时,以上步骤可以作为一个基本的排查和解决问题的指南。正确配置并定期维护固定链接设置,不仅能优化搜索引擎的索引效率,也能提升访问者的浏览体验。